Understanding IT7 Tolerance Class: ISO 286 Standards Explained

For Southeast Asian manufacturers looking to sell on Alibaba.com in the precision components sector, understanding tolerance classes is fundamental to meeting buyer expectations. The IT7 tolerance class represents one of the most commonly specified precision grades in international manufacturing, particularly for interchangeable mechanical parts that require reliable fit and function.

The International Tolerance (IT) grading system, defined in ISO 286-1, provides a standardized framework for specifying dimensional accuracy across manufacturing processes worldwide. IT grades range from IT01 (highest precision) to IT16 (lowest precision), with each grade representing a specific tolerance value based on the nominal dimension of the part [1].

IT7 Tolerance Values by Dimension Range: For manufacturers working with different part sizes, IT7 tolerance values scale accordingly: 18-30mm dimensions = 21μm tolerance, 50-80mm = 30μm, 80-120mm = 35μm. This scaling ensures consistent precision relative to part size.

Why IT7 Matters for B2B Exporters: IT7 represents what industry experts call the "sweet spot" between precision and manufacturability. It's precise enough for most interchangeable mechanical applications (gears, bearings, fasteners, shaft-hole fits) while remaining cost-effective for volume production. IT Tolerance Grades Comparison: Precision vs. Cost Trade-offs

IT GradeTypical Tolerance (50-80mm)Manufacturing ProcessCost LevelCommon Applications
IT5-IT613-19μmPrecision grinding, lappingVery HighAerospace bearings, precision instruments
IT730μmCNC machining, precision turningModerate-HighGears, bearings, interchangeable parts
IT8-IT946-74μmStandard CNC, millingModerateGeneral mechanical components
IT10-IT1190-150μmStandard machining, castingLow-ModerateNon-critical structural parts
IT12+200μm+Rough machining, forgingLowRough structural components
Source: ISO 286-1 International Tolerance Grades. IT7 offers optimal balance for most precision mechanical applications.

Precision Manufacturing Capabilities: What IT7 Requires

Achieving IT7 tolerance consistently requires specific manufacturing capabilities that Southeast Asian suppliers should evaluate before marketing precision components on Alibaba.com. The gap between claiming IT7 capability and actually delivering it can determine your reputation and repeat business in the B2B marketplace.

Equipment Requirements: Producing IT7 tolerance parts typically requires CNC machining centers with adequate precision, quality tooling, and proper maintenance schedules. According to industry discussions among CNC practitioners, achieving tolerances in the ±0.005mm to ±0.05mm range (which encompasses IT7 for most dimensions) demands machines with high-quality components [3].

"CNC holds ±0.005mm tolerances for aerospace/surgical parts. The machine quality, tooling, and operator skill all matter significantly." [3]

Quality Control Infrastructure: IT7 production isn't just about having the right machines—it requires comprehensive quality control systems. This includes calibrated measuring equipment (micrometers, CMM machines), documented inspection procedures, and traceability systems that allow buyers to verify compliance with specified tolerances.

Regional Manufacturing Investment: Southeast Asia's precision manufacturing sector is experiencing significant growth. The machine tools market in the region reached USD 4.05 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 5.16 billion by 2034, driven by aerospace, medical device manufacturing, and Industry 4.0 adoption [2].

Skill Requirements: Beyond equipment, IT7 manufacturing demands skilled operators who understand tolerance stack-up, thermal expansion effects, tool wear compensation, and proper fixturing techniques. Suitable Application Fields: Where IT7 Tolerance Makes Business Sense

Not every product category benefits from IT7 tolerance specifications. For Southeast Asian manufacturers deciding which products to offer with IT7 precision on Alibaba.com, understanding application-specific requirements helps focus investment on the right opportunities.

IT7 Tolerance Application Matrix: Industry Requirements and Opportunities

Industry SectorTypical Tolerance NeedsIT7 SuitabilityKey ConsiderationsMarket Opportunity for SEA
Automotive ComponentsIT6-IT8 for engine/transmission partsHigh - Core applicationsVolume production, cost sensitivityStrong - EV supply chain growth
Aerospace PartsIT5-IT7 for structural/fitting componentsHigh - Critical applicationsCertification requirements, traceabilityGrowing - Regional MRO hubs
Medical DevicesIT5-IT7 for instruments, implantsHigh - Precision requiredISO 13485, regulatory complianceEmerging - Healthcare investment
Industrial MachineryIT7-IT9 for general componentsModerate-HighDurability, interchangeabilityStable - Manufacturing base
Consumer ElectronicsIT7-IT8 for housings, connectorsModerateAesthetics, assembly fitStrong - Regional manufacturing
Furniture AccessoriesIT11-IT14 for pads, bumpersLow - Not applicableFunction over precisionLimited - Different value drivers
Note: Furniture accessories (like furniture pads) typically do not require IT7 precision as they serve cushioning/protection functions rather than mechanical fits.

High-Value Opportunities for Southeast Asian Suppliers:

The automotive sector presents significant opportunities, particularly with the electric vehicle supply chain expansion across Southeast Asia. IT7 tolerance components for EV battery housings, motor components, and charging connectors are in growing demand. The aerospace sector offers premium pricing but requires significant investment in certifications and quality systems. Medical device manufacturing is emerging as a high-growth segment, though regulatory compliance (ISO 13485) creates entry barriers that actually benefit established suppliers.

Categories Where IT7 Is NOT Appropriate: It's equally important to recognize where IT7 tolerance represents over-engineering. Furniture accessories (pads, bumpers, glides), decorative components, non-load-bearing structural parts, and consumer products where aesthetics matter more than dimensional precision typically require IT11-IT14 tolerances. Specifying IT7 for these products would unnecessarily increase costs without adding buyer value.

Southeast Asia Precision Manufacturing Landscape 2026

Southeast Asia's precision manufacturing sector is experiencing a transformative period, creating both opportunities and competitive pressures for suppliers looking to sell on Alibaba.com with IT7 tolerance capabilities.

Market Size & Growth: Southeast Asia's machine tools market reached USD 4.05 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 5.16 billion by 2034, growing at a CAGR of 2.64%. This growth is driven by aerospace manufacturing expansion, medical device production, and Industry 4.0 technology adoption across the region [2].

Regional Competitive Dynamics: Thailand has emerged as the largest precision manufacturing market in Southeast Asia, followed by Vietnam, Malaysia, and Indonesia. Each country offers distinct advantages: Thailand's established automotive supply chain, Vietnam's cost competitiveness and trade agreements, Malaysia's electronics manufacturing ecosystem, and Indonesia's large domestic market.

Investment Trends: The region's CNC and tooling import demand reached approximately USD 9 billion in 2025, with an estimated annual growth rate of 23%, indicating strong manufacturer investment in precision capabilities [2]. This investment surge suggests increasing competition but also a maturing supplier base capable of meeting international precision standards.

"CNC and Tooling Demand Surging - imports reached $9 billion in 2025 with estimated growth rate of 23% annually, Thailand largest market." [2]

What This Means for IT7 Suppliers: The investment trend indicates that achieving IT7 capability is becoming more accessible across Southeast Asia, but it also means differentiation through quality systems, documentation, and customer service becomes increasingly important. Simply having IT7-capable equipment is no longer sufficient—suppliers must demonstrate consistent quality delivery.
